My website (this website) does not track you in any way.
I have even disabled access logging in my server config.


Until today I did use Matomo, which was self-hosted. But then I came to the conclusion that I just don’t need it.
At the same time I both care about the people who visit my website — unless you are a fascist — and don’t care who visits my site.

What follows is a comment I wrote on Link-Din to a future software developer looking for advice:
Have fun first.
Don’t choose some technology because people / job specs tell you that you should use it.
Explore different languages. Build little projects in those different languages.
Build your own personal website and blog about your learning.
If you go into development using react because that what people / bootcamps told you, then you will be a react developer for a while.
Im not saying thats a bad thing, but if you dont like what you’re using and only use it because you were told you should, you will soon be in the position of hating a job that you need to pay the bills.
Oh and dont listen to people who tell you that you MUST use “ai” in order to be a professional.
Learn for yourself and chart your progress. Just try and be a little better at the job than you were yesterday.
Best of luck in your journey.
